分布式对象存储的概念是什么,分布式对象存储,数据存储领域的革命性架构演进
- 综合资讯
- 2025-04-16 21:05:57
- 4

分布式对象存储是一种基于分布式架构设计的新型数据存储技术,通过去中心化节点集群实现数据的高效存储与访问,其核心特征包括水平扩展能力、多副本冗余机制、容错性和高可用性,能...
分布式对象存储是一种基于分布式架构设计的新型数据存储技术,通过去中心化节点集群实现数据的高效存储与访问,其核心特征包括水平扩展能力、多副本冗余机制、容错性和高可用性,能够通过动态调整节点规模应对海量数据增长需求,相较于传统垂直扩展存储架构,分布式对象存储采用无状态节点设计,消除单点故障风险,并通过数据分片、分布式哈希表等技术实现跨地域存储与负载均衡,该架构演进解决了传统存储在扩展性、成本和容灾方面的瓶颈,成为云计算、物联网和大数据领域的基础设施支撑,支持PB级数据管理,并适配实时分析、冷热数据分层等新型应用场景,标志着数据存储技术从集中式架构向弹性化、智能化方向的重要跨越。
(全文约2380字)
图片来源于网络,如有侵权联系删除
分布式对象存储的定义与本质 分布式对象存储(Distributed Object Storage)是一种基于分布式计算架构的新型数据存储技术,其核心特征在于将数据对象(Object)作为存储单元,通过去中心化的节点网络实现数据的分布式存储与并行处理,与传统文件存储系统不同,该技术采用"数据即服务"(Data-as-a-Service)的架构理念,通过对象唯一标识符(UUID)实现数据对象的精细化管理,结合分片存储、冗余备份、容错机制等技术,构建出高可用、高扩展、低成本的存储解决方案。
从技术本质来看,分布式对象存储实现了三个层面的突破:在数据结构层面,采用键值对(Key-Value)存储模式,支持非结构化数据、半结构化数据及结构化数据的统一存储;在架构层面,通过集群化部署消除单点故障,形成多副本存储网络;在协议层面,采用RESTful API或SDK接口实现跨平台数据访问,支持PB级数据的弹性扩展,这种架构设计使得存储系统具备线性扩展能力,单集群可支持数亿至数十亿个对象存储,存储容量与性能呈几何级数增长。
核心特征与技术架构解析
分布式存储架构 典型架构包含四个核心组件:
- 存储节点集群:由 thousands of 存储节点组成,每个节点可独立部署在物理服务器或虚拟机中,节点间通过高速网络互联
- 数据分片服务:采用Murmur3、MD5等哈希算法对数据进行块级分片(通常分片大小128-256KB),每个分片独立存储于不同节点
- 分片管理组件:负责维护分片位置表(Shard Map),动态调整分片分布,实现负载均衡
- 名字空间服务:管理全局对象元数据,提供对象创建、删除、访问控制等操作
容错与高可用机制
- 三副本冗余策略:默认采用3+1或5+1副本机制,数据分片在多个节点同步存储
- 去重存储技术:通过布隆过滤器(Bloom Filter)和哈希冲突检测,实现对象重复上传的智能识别
- 分片轮换机制:当节点故障时,系统自动触发分片迁移(Replication),确保RTO(恢复时间目标)<30秒
数据一致性保障
- PAXOS共识算法:在写入操作时采用Paxos协议确保强一致性,适用于关键业务场景
- 2PC(两阶段提交):在读取操作中采用最终一致性模型,提升系统吞吐量
- CRDT(无冲突复制数据类型):通过乐观并发控制实现分布式更新时的数据一致性
性能优化技术
- 缓存加速:集成Redis/Memcached实现热点数据缓存,命中率可达90%以上
- 批处理引擎:采用Spark/Flink处理批量数据,支持每秒百万级对象写入
- 跨数据中心复制:通过异步复制机制实现多活架构,RPO(恢复点目标)可配置为秒级
典型应用场景深度剖析
-
云原生数据湖架构 在AWS S3、阿里云OSS等云存储系统中,分布式对象存储构成核心数据层,以某电商平台为例,其订单数据日均写入量达5TB,采用对象存储+HBase混合架构,通过S3 API触发HBase批量写入,实现写入吞吐量提升300%,数据湖中存储结构化数据(订单表)、半结构化数据(日志文件)、非结构化数据(商品图片)统一管理,支持PB级数据量的弹性扩展。
-
视频流媒体处理 以抖音、Netflix等平台为例,视频数据采用H.264/HEVC编码,单视频分片存储为10MB-100MB,系统通过对象存储+CDN双活架构,实现全球用户访问延迟<200ms,智能分片算法根据视频特征(分辨率、码率)动态调整分片大小,在保证画质的前提下减少存储冗余30%。
-
物联网数据管理 某智慧城市项目日均产生20TB传感器数据,采用对象存储+时间序列数据库架构,通过数据预处理流水线,将原始数据转换为结构化时序数据,存储时自动打标签(时间戳、设备ID、传感器类型),查询接口支持按设备ID、地理位置、时间区间多维检索,响应时间<50ms。
-
区块链数据存证 蚂蚁链采用分布式对象存储作为底层存储层,将链上交易数据、智能合约代码、存证文件统一存储为对象,通过IPFS(星际文件系统)实现分布式存储,每个对象生成唯一CID(内容标识符),配合零知识证明技术确保数据不可篡改,存证服务支持每秒10万级交易数据的存储与验证。
技术挑战与解决方案
数据迁移成本优化 传统数据迁移需经历停机、拷贝、验证三阶段,迁移成本高达总存储量的30%,新型解决方案包括:
- 增量同步:基于CRDT的版本差异追踪,仅传输修改部分
- 智能压缩:采用Zstandard/Zstd算法实现数据压缩率>85%
- 跨云迁移:通过对象存储网关(如MinIO)实现多云数据同步
跨地域一致性管理 在多地部署场景中,需平衡一致性与可用性:
图片来源于网络,如有侵权联系删除
- 灾备副本:采用异步复制+本地同步混合策略,RPO<5分钟
- 物理隔离:通过SDN技术实现跨数据中心网络隔离
- 冲突消解:基于时间戳的版本控制机制,自动选择最优版本
能效优化实践 存储节点PUE(电能使用效率)优化方案:
- 动态休眠技术:空闲节点自动进入低功耗模式
- 冷热数据分层:热数据SSD存储+冷数据HDD存储,能耗降低40%
- 优化存储布局:将大文件集中存储,减少碎片化率
安全防护体系 多层安全防护机制:
- 网络层:ACL(访问控制列表)+ 流量镜像审计
- 数据层:AES-256加密+国密SM4算法双引擎
- 应用层:OAuth2.0+JWT令牌认证体系
- 物理层:区块链存证+硬件密钥模块
未来发展趋势展望
智能存储演进
- 自适应存储:基于机器学习的存储资源调度,资源利用率提升50%理解存储:NLP技术解析对象内容,自动生成元数据标签
- 数字孪生存储:构建物理世界与数字世界的双向映射存储系统
架构创新方向
- 混合云存储:通过跨云对象存储中间件实现多云统一管理
- 边缘存储网络:5G边缘节点部署轻量级存储节点,延迟<10ms
- 存算一体架构:存储芯片直接参与计算,减少数据搬运开销
生态体系扩展
- 开源社区发展:Ceph、Alluxio等项目持续完善分布式存储生态
- 行业解决方案:医疗影像归档(PACS)、工业物联网(IIoT)专用存储方案
- 政策合规存储:GDPR、数据安全法等合规性要求的存储实现
绿色存储革命
- 氢能源存储节点:实验性采用氢燃料电池供电,寿命>10万小时
- 磁悬浮存储:突破传统机械硬盘物理限制,存储密度提升1000倍
- 量子存储:基于量子纠缠原理实现绝对安全存储
实践建议与实施路径
阶段性实施策略
- 初期:采用开源方案(如Ceph)搭建私有云存储
- 中期:部署混合云架构,保留核心数据本地化存储
- 后期:构建全球分布式存储网络,支持多区域业务部署
成本优化方案
- 存储分层:热数据(SSD)30%+温数据(HDD)50%+冷数据(磁带)20%
- 计费模式:按对象存储(0.1元/GB/月)+API调用(0.01元/次)组合计费
- 自动收缩:设置TTL自动删除过期对象,节省存储成本15%-30%
风险控制措施
- 容灾演练:每季度进行跨数据中心切换测试
- 压力测试:模拟10万QPS写入负载,持续30天
- 安全审计:通过第三方机构每年进行渗透测试
分布式对象存储正从基础设施层向数字基础架构演进,其技术演进路线图显示:2025年将实现100%云原生存储部署,2030年存储即服务(STaaS)市场规模突破千亿美元,2040年存储系统将具备自主进化能力,这种技术革命不仅改变数据存储方式,更推动着数据要素价值的深度释放,在数字经济时代构建起数字世界的基石。
(注:本文数据来源于Gartner 2023年技术成熟度曲线、IDC全球存储市场报告、阿里云技术白皮书等权威资料,经技术原理解析与行业实践案例重构而成,核心观点具有原创性。)
本文链接:https://www.zhitaoyun.cn/2125915.html
发表评论